Transaction ecfc58910a4beb445905ac513aee1f2cf8a1fc7256b57f8290169316f8f990fe
1 Input
1 Output
-
ecfc58910a4beb445905ac513aee1f2cf8a1fc7256b57f8290169316f8f990fe:0
- value
- 999996895
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 aceb19ecf8e462886ac878db5b7fc813b865eef1 OP_EQUAL
- address
- 3HTKnfK2ti7tKrZBjKrPoSbmxtb1xChYSN